What is a mobile solar plant? A mobile solar plant is a portable solar power system that integrates solar panels, inverters, batteries, and a structural frame (often a container or trailer) so it can be transported and deployed quickly. For crystalline solar systems,a 0.5 percentdrop per year,based on the output power,is usually estimated. So the power loss is linear. The values can vary depending on the manufacturer,some even give only 0.25 percent. The lower the value,the better. How to calculate soiling losses from PV yield?.
